We ended up spending more time than I expected at Timberline Lodge so we skipped my usual stop at White River and proceeded down to Beacon Rock on the Washington side, a hike that had been on my bucket list. I actually found decent parking despite the place being packed and we started hiking.
The hike basically ascends a cliff on a series of catwalks which are a bit nerve-wracking, but absolutely stable. The views for pretty much the whole hike are amazing. Ironically, the view from the very top isn't that great, but still worth going all the way. Because of all the switchbacks, it's not a difficult hike.
